Detailed Mineral List:

Aegirine
Formula: NaFe3+Si2O6
Anatase
Formula: TiO2
Ancylite-(Ce)
Formula: CeSr(CO3)2(OH) · H2O
Annite
Formula: KFe2+3(AlSi3O10)(OH)2
Cancrinite
Formula: (Na,Ca,◻)8(Al6Si6O24)(CO3,SO4)2 · 2H2O
Goethite
Formula: Fe3+O(OH)
Hisingerite
Formula: Fe3+2(Si2O5)(OH)4 · 2H2O
Ilmenite
Formula: Fe2+TiO3
Microcline
Formula: K(AlSi3O8)
Natrolite
Formula: Na2Al2Si3O10 · 2H2O
Nepheline
Formula: Na3K(Al4Si4O16)
Zircon
Formula: Zr(SiO4)
